VOLKSWAGEN GOLF MOT history

A VOLKSWAGEN GOLF MOT history can show previous roadworthiness tests, recorded mileage, advisories and MOT failures where records are available. Reviewing the complete timeline is generally more useful than considering only the latest MOT result.

The most useful way to read an MOT history is as a timeline. A single pass or advisory provides limited context, while several years of records can show whether particular defects or advisories have appeared repeatedly.

MOT history should always be considered alongside the vehicle's service history, maintenance invoices and physical condition.

Buying a used VOLKSWAGEN GOLF

Before buying a used VOLKSWAGEN GOLF, review the complete MOT timeline rather than relying only on the latest pass. Check previous failures, recurring advisories and mileage progression, then compare the findings with service history, maintenance records and the vehicle's current condition.

A recent MOT pass does not guarantee that a vehicle is mechanically perfect. The MOT test assesses specific roadworthiness requirements at the time of testing and is not a complete mechanical inspection.

If the MOT history shows recurring advisories, previous failures or unusual mileage patterns, investigate these alongside the vehicle's service records and current condition.

For an expensive used-car purchase, an independent inspection can provide additional information that cannot be obtained from MOT records alone.

Can a VOLKSWAGEN GOLF MOT history show mileage?+

Yes. Mileage is recorded during MOT tests, allowing you to compare mileage readings over time. It should still be checked against other vehicle documentation.

Does a VOLKSWAGEN GOLF MOT history show service history?+

No. MOT history and service history are separate records. An MOT is a roadworthiness test and does not provide a complete record of servicing or maintenance.

Is a recent MOT pass enough when buying a VOLKSWAGEN GOLF?+

No. A recent MOT pass only reflects the vehicle's condition against MOT requirements at the time of testing. Review the complete MOT history, service history and current condition before buying.
